Step 1
Consultation
You will have a consultation to discuss your requirements.
![2 2](https://higherhealthandwellness.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/bb-plugin/cache/2-circle.jpg)
Step 2
Food Diary Record
You will be required to keep a 7-day food record. For ease, we will invite you to use our preferred scientific food tracking app.
![3 3](https://higherhealthandwellness.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/bb-plugin/cache/3-circle.jpg)
Step 3
Dietary Analysis
We will carry out a detailed analysis of your macro and micro nutrient intake and interpret these against dietary guidelines.
![1 1](https://i0.wp.com/higherhealthandwellness.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2021/03/1.jpg?resize=1080%2C1080&ssl=1)
Step 4
Recommendations
You will receive feedback and dietary/ supplementation recommendations based on your individual case.
